是指在网页设计和开发中,为每个元素(如文字、背景、边框等)赋予随机生成的颜色值,以增加页面的视觉吸引力和个性化。
元素的随机颜色可以通过使用编程语言和相关库来实现。以下是一个示例的前端代码,使用JavaScript和CSS来为页面中的元素赋予随机颜色:
// 生成随机颜色值
function getRandomColor() {
var letters = '0123456789ABCDEF';
var color = '#';
for (var i = 0; i < 6; i++) {
color += letters[Math.floor(Math.random() * 16)];
}
return color;
}
// 获取所有需要赋予随机颜色的元素
var elements = document.querySelectorAll('.random-color');
// 为每个元素赋予随机颜色
elements.forEach(function(element) {
element.style.color = getRandomColor();
});
/* CSS样式 */
.random-color {
transition: color 0.3s ease-in-out;
}
在上述代码中,我们首先定义了一个getRandomColor
函数,用于生成随机的十六进制颜色值。然后,通过document.querySelectorAll
方法获取所有具有.random-color
类名的元素,并使用forEach
方法遍历每个元素,将随机颜色值赋予其color
属性。最后,通过CSS样式设置了一个过渡效果,使颜色的变化更加平滑。
元素的随机颜色可以应用于各种场景,例如网页设计、个性化主题、动态效果等。通过为元素赋予随机颜色,可以增加页面的视觉吸引力,提升用户体验。
腾讯云提供了一系列与云计算相关的产品,其中包括云服务器、云数据库、云存储等。这些产品可以帮助开发者快速搭建和部署云计算环境,提供稳定可靠的基础设施支持。具体产品介绍和相关链接如下:
通过以上腾讯云产品,开发者可以构建稳定高效的云计算环境,并在其中应用元素的随机颜色等前端技术。
云+社区沙龙online [国产数据库]
云+社区沙龙online
中国数据库前世今生
腾讯云互联网行业大咖私享会:交通出行专场
Game Tech
Game Tech
Game Tech
腾讯技术创作特训营第二季第3期
Elastic Meetup Online 第四期
TVP技术夜未眠
领取专属 10元无门槛券
手把手带您无忧上云